Position Summary

Join our dynamic team as a Production Intern at our Chocolate Factory in Toronto! We are seeking an enthusiastic individual to support our factory Production team from May to August 2026. This internship offers a unique opportunity to engage in all facets of production operations while contributing to various projects and initiatives. This position is an existing vacancy.

A day in the life of a Production Intern

As a Production Intern, you will immerse yourself in diverse projects, gaining hands-on experience that will enhance your business acumen and develop your skills across multiple departments.

Your Responsibilities Will Include:

  • Analyze production data (e.g., line performance, output rates, downtime trends, scrap, shift variance) and prepare reports, dashboards, and presentations to support data-driven decision-making.
  • Assist with process improvement initiatives by documenting current production workflows, identifying gaps, and recommending efficiency, safety, or cost-saving opportunities.
  • Coordinate with cross-functional teams (operations, maintenance, engineering, safety, and supply chain) to support strategic production initiatives and project milestones.
  • Contribute to documentation, standards, and continuous improvement efforts, including SOP updates, production planning tools, and best-practice benchmarking.
